Well, after posting in here with no turkey ground to hunt earlier this year it looked like I was going to have a disappointing year. Luckily a week before the season started I joined a club that had some turkey on it it looked like. I didnt have much of a chance to scout and I only made it up there one afternoon just before the season to look around a little and spent around an hour and a half with my wife finding gates, seeing where the roads went etc and went in blind for the opener. Its taken me a little while to figure out the land . A lot of the best places were taken by older members, so I signed out a piece that wasnt booked and gave it a whirl. The piece I ended up signing out was literally surround on two sides by public land, and I soon figured out from all the guys owl hooting, crow calling and running boxes and slates (sometimes from right where my truck was parked) that there were a lot of public land hunters that were hunting right on the line...a couple even came over the line. NOW I knew why the guys in the club didnt hunt it! However I did locate a gobbler and after having a public land hunter cut me off halfway between me and the bird and shoot 3 times at him I realized that I was going to have to get real aggressive on any bird I heard. I changed my strategy to fit and decided Id get within 100 to 120 yards of any gobbling bird I heard to get in his "comfort zone". I also realized I had to hunt them like public land birds and couldnt get him to gobble much or folks would come a running..and they didnt seem to care much about property lines. They didnt seem to like box calls at all...and slates either. Too many folks calling at them with them on or from the public ground.. I prefer mouth calls anyways and went to a bag of calls old Brandon (YEKRUT) had sent me My strategy worked and I got my first one down on my first 3 day trip. After that I hit the ground running and started finding birds here and there. Using the same strategy and Brandon home made mouth calls I started piling them. I also would park on the club and go after any bird I heard on the public land and using our roads could beat anyone to get close to them. Ive ended up with 4 so far and missed 3 on that public land too. Took today off to regroup and rest going after them this weekend to get number 5 hopefully.
